By JAMES KUNDA –
“COMPLACENCY is now our number one enemy,” Health Minister Chitalu Chilufya has cautioned as he announced that the nation had gone a fourth straight day without a new Coronavirus (COVID-19) case after another 99 people were tested.
Communicating to the Press President Edgar Lungu’s high praise for efforts of the Zambia National Public Health Institute (ZNPHI) in arresting the spread of the epidemic beyond the epicentre of Lusaka so far, Dr Chitalu yesterday repeated his warning about the risk of the nation being lulled into complacency by the success of the current containment measures.
He said while the numbers ‘look promising’ so far, members of the public had no cause to let their guard down against what he called a ferocious enemy.
